Battery Disconnect Switch I have read more then once that a battery cutoff switch should be in the grounded battery cable. I do not have an understanding about why a battery cutoff switch is best put into the ground cable versus the opposite cable that goes to the starter. Somebody please provide a sound engineering rationale for putting the switch in the grounded cable.

Re: Battery Disconnect Switch The switch should be in the ground side in case of trouble in the cable between the battery and switch.If the cable wears through on something,no bog deal.It is just the ground side.If that happens on the hot side,you are off to the races.I saw a cable pull out of the ring terminal on a switch once,and drop down.The switch was mounted high on the firewall of an A.It arced and bounced,but luckily it only blew the battery up.I saw one mounted in one of those lollipop things on the starter,the vibration broke that one and it dropped and shorted.I watched a John Deere 40 crawler burn up in front of my garage from a bad switch mounted in the hot side.I cannot think of one good reason to mount the switch in the hot side.

Re: Battery Disconnect Switch Makes more sense to break the ground side, but most racing organizations' rules want the hot side switched :confused:
Its the difference between a battery disconnect and a "kill" switch Remember if you have an alternator the switch will NOT shut down a running engine if needed without breaking the feed power from the alternator :rolleyes: I've done it both ways, both work, lean toward switch in the ground side |

Re: Battery Disconnect Switch A battery disconnect isn't like an inter-circuit on-off switch. If no systems will energize when a battery is reconnected then there will be little or no arcing at all. This is basically a battery switch. Now if several loads are connected live in the car's electrical system then it will draw a load when the battery is turned on and can arc at the switch contacts.
Most battery switches are designed to give a rapid hard contact close when switched ON which will minimize arcing but it may still have a little if there are any loads ON in the car's load circuits. |
